I decided to draw an MD map without looking at partisan or racial numbers and ignoring incumbant residences and came up with this.



MD-1: Eastern Shore McCain 57.1-Obama 40.9
MD-2: Baltimore Suburbs Obama 51.6-McCain 46.2
MD-3: Annapolis Obama 53.3-McCain 44.8
MD-4: Prince George's Obama 88.9-McCain 10.2 55.1% VAP Black
MD-5: Southern MD Obama 66.2-McCain 32.6 49.6 VAP White
MD-6: Panhandle McCain 55.6-Obama 42.4
MD-7: Baltimore Obama 87.5-McCain 11.3 61.7% VAP Black
MD-8: Montgomery Obama 70.5-McCain 28.0/color]
